Output 26b18782ff1b71af2b25857633ddc17c23859bf90640fc8116a32dc8d2e58841:0

value
14539391985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d602309921ef054d5c839e1100e1040196ad399a OP_EQUAL
address
3MCb9kLTNgGWzWJdrTwKtCB4KeKvbkZv8i
transaction
26b18782ff1b71af2b25857633ddc17c23859bf90640fc8116a32dc8d2e58841
confirmations
346151
spent
true